In the decide phase, which is the third phase of a design sprint, the team's goal is to determine which solutions to build. This phase involves making decisions on the best ideas or solutions that have been brainstormed in the previous phase. The team will evaluate each solution based on its feasibility, potential impact, and how well it addresses the user problem. The solutions that are chosen will then be prototyped and tested in the subsequent phases of the design sprint.
